  27. #include "cairo-test.h"
  28. #include <float.h>
  29. #define SIZE 8
  30. /*
  31. cairo_arc can hang in an infinite loop if given huge (so big that
  32. adding/subtracting 4*M_PI to them doesn't change the value because
  33. of floating point rounding).
  34. The purpose of this test is to check that cairo doesn't hang or crash.
  35. */
  36. static cairo_test_status_t
  37. draw (cairo_t *cr, int width, int height)
  38. {
  39. cairo_set_source_rgb (cr, 1, 1, 1);
  40. cairo_paint (cr);
  41. /* Check if the code that guarantees start <= end hangs */
  42. cairo_arc (cr, 0, 0, 1, 1024 / DBL_EPSILON * M_PI, 0);
  43. /* Check if the code that handles huge angles hangs */
  44. cairo_arc (cr, 0, 0, 1, 0, 1024 / DBL_EPSILON * M_PI);
  45. return CAIRO_TEST_SUCCESS;
  46. }
  47. CAIRO_TEST (arc_infinite_loop,
  48. "Test cairo_arc with huge angles",
  49. "arc", /* keywords */
  50. NULL, /* requirements */
  51. SIZE, SIZE,
  52. NULL, draw)
